protected boolean parseThrows() { int start = this.scanner.currentPosition; try { Object typeRef = parseQualifiedName(true); if (this.abort) return false; // May be aborted by specialized parser if (typeRef == null) { if (this.reportProblems) this.sourceParser.problemReporter().javadocMissingThrowsClassName(this.tagSourceStart, this.tagSourceEnd, this.sourceParser.modifiers); } else { return pushThrowName(typeRef); } } catch (InvalidInputException ex) { if (this.reportProblems) this.sourceParser.problemReporter().javadocInvalidThrowsClass(start, getTokenEndPosition()); } return false; }
